Austria (Holy Roman Empire), taler, Rudolf II, 1603, Ensisheim mint (Alsace region, now France). Dav-3034. 28.26 grams. Lightly toned XF+ (deep rainbow-colored spot above head), with a couple spots of extra metal, including a cud in reverse legend and an interesting "eye patch" die-chip over the emperor's eye, scarce (not the usual mint for Austrian talers).
